Abstract
Disclosed is a process for producing porous materials by replacing a first solvent in a wet material containing the first solvent with a second solvent in a high pressure condition and drying the resulting wet material which process comprises a mixed solvent feeding step for feeding a mixed solvent composed of a solvent identical to or of the same kind as the first solvent and the second solvent to the wet material.
